    Abstract: Injection stretch blowmolded polyester tubes have been developed for use in packaging water-containing products. Polyester resins have good barrier properties for organic materials but poor moisture barrier properties. It has been found that the moisture barrier properties can be increased by coating the exterior surface of the tube with a first material which adheres to the tube polyester surface and to an overlayer of a moisture barrier comprising polyvinylidene chloride, However, since the overlayer of polyvinylidene chloride can develop a yellow tint, the overlayer in one embodiment is coated with an opaque decorative layer to prevent or mask the gradual yellowing of the polyvinylidene chloride overlayer. In another embodiment where the tube is to be substantially transparent, the product in the tube will have a color that will substantially cancel the yellow tint that is developed by the polyvinylidene chloride overlayer. In a further embodiment the tube is of a color to cancel out the yellow tint color of the polyvinylidene chloride layer. The moisture transmission of the tube wall in any of the embodiments is reduced to less than about 1 gram/m2/day. In a preferred embodiment both the tube wall and the upper tube shoulder have this coating structure to decrease moisture loss from the contained product through both the tube shoulder and the sidewall.
